Mekansal-zamansal veri kümesinin görselleştirilmesi?


33

Bir zamansal-zamansal veri setinin görselleştirilmesini araştırıyorum.

Yüksek kaliteli uzamsal veri görselleştirme için hangi çevrimiçi, çevrimdışı veya çevrimdışı örnekler var?


1
Şu anda en iyi uzaysal veri görselleştirmelerinin şu anda video oyunları veya filmlerde var olduğunu savunuyorum. Hesaplamalı ortamda, ilgili tekniklerin, platformların ve bakış açılarının eksikliği yoktur. Uygun ortama karar vermek, sorunun büyüklüğü ve niteliği, mevcut kaynaklar ve veriler tarafından yönlendirilecektir.
glennon 22

Yanıtlar:


26

Coğrafya ve daha sonra GISc, Torsten Hägerstrand'ın coğrafi araştırmalara zaman kazandırdığı için 4. boyutu birleştirmek için mücadele ediyor .

Başımın üstünden birkaç şey:

Çözümlerden biri 'uzay zaman akvaryumu' kullanmaktır; burada 3B alanda X ve Y'yi uzaydaki konumu temsil etmek için ve Y'yi zamanı temsil etmek için kullanabilirsiniz.

Bu yaklaşımı keşfetmeye yardımcı olacak iki isim

Daha yeni olanlardan itibaren Fabian Neuhaus doktora UCL'sini yazıyor ve UrbanTick blogu bu alandaki ilginç gelişmeleri sergiliyor.

Daha fazla görselleştirme ilham almak için, bazı projeleri , örneğin burada , burada ya da burada , şehir serası @ MIT sihirbazlarından kontrol edebilirsiniz .

Tökezlediğim bir göz şekeri Urban Mobs .

Kendi başınıza bir şeyler yapmayı denemek istiyorsanız, şunlara bir göz atmak isteyebilirsiniz:


12

Jeotemporal görselleştirme üzerine SXSW panelindeki slaytlarım ilginizi çekebilir . Her bir yaklaşımı kapsamadıkları halde, en yaygın yaklaşımlar için örnekler sunma konusunda oldukça iyi bir iş çıkarırlar (bu örneklerin çoğunun SVG veya Canvas destekli bir tarayıcı gerektirdiğini unutmayın, yani IE <9 değil):

Konuşmamdaki ana noktalarım:

  • Genelde iyi bir coğrafya gösterimi ile zaman içindeki iyi eğilimler gösterimi arasında bir denge kurarsınız. Sizin için neyin daha önemli olduğunu bulmanız gerekiyor.

  • Animasyon ve 3D gibi "gösterişli" yaklaşımların genel halk için daha ilgi çekici olması, ancak uzman için daha az faydalı olması muhtemeldir.

  • Pek çok iyi görselleştirme, bu teknikleri çok sayıda birleştirir (ancak çok fazla kullanın ve çok zor olur)


Harika bir özet Openlayers3 mapping framework için bir timemap.js bağlantı noktası var mı? Birini broşür için gördüm.
intotecho

7

Bir video çıkışı arıyorsanız, EONfusion gibi ticari araçlar zamansal bilgilerle güzel 3D ortamlar oluşturabilir. Benzer şekilde, Google Earth’ün (ve eklentisinin ) etkileşimli geçici verileri görselleştirmek için basit bir araç olduğunu kabul ediyorum . Görsel Karmaşıklık ağ görselleştirmelerinin bir veritabanını tutar, bunların çoğu Gapminder World sitesi veya Walmart'ın büyümesi gibi uzamsal-zamansal görselleştirmelerdir .

Teknoloji açısından bakıldığında, ortaya çıkan HTML5 <canvas>ve javascript kullanımı , birçok cihazda doğrudan çalışan görselleştirmeler için zengin ve etkileşimli bir ortam sağlayabilir, işte JS & canvas kullanan global bağımlılık örneği .

En iyi uygulamalar bakış açısına göre, Tufte'nin tavsiyelerinin çoğunu beğendim , işte haritalama için onun tavsiyesini inceleyen bir makale .


4

Geçici verileri için Google Earth’ü kullanmayı gerçekten seviyorum. İletişim kurmak için gerçekten güzel bir platform, çok yumuşak bir animasyon ve 'programlanması' oldukça kolay

Google Earth ve Zaman

Orada animasyonlu kloropletlerin ve hacimsellerin listesi olmalı.


2

Bu, görselleştirdiğiniz veri türüne çok bağlı olacağını düşünüyorum, hepsine uyan tek bir boyut olmayacak. Klasik ve güzel bir şekilde yapılan görselleştirme / uzay / zaman verilerinin Infographic yapısı, Joseph Minard'ın Napolyon'un Rusya'yı işgal etmesi ve geri çekilmesidir.


1
İşte ilgilenen herkes için bir link, cartographia.files.wordpress.com/2008/05/minard_napoleon.png
Andy W

2

Bir arkadaşım EonFusion'da çalışıyordu . Tasarıya uygun gibi görünüyor. Denemedim ama sınırlı bir işlevsellik ücretsiz indirilebiliyor.

Whups - sadece yukarıda başvurulan gördüm. Her neyse, 4D'deki deniz yaşamını izlemekten oldukça hoşlanıyor.



1

TimeMap , Google Haritalar'da ve Simile TimeLine'da çeşitli coğrafi-zamansal-geçici verileri (KML dahil) görüntüler. TimeLine'a bağlantı gönderemiyorum çünkü yeni bir kullanıcı olarak gönderim başına yalnızca 1 bağlantıya izin veriliyor.


1

Birkaç puan daha:

Zamanla değişken değişimin gösterilmesi: Hans Rosling'in ünlü boşluksuz grafik motorunu nasıl icat ettiği hakkında konuştuğunu duydum , zamanla renk değiştiren bir harita ile başladıklarını, ancak bunun görsel sistemlerimiz uzak olduğu için bunun iyi bir iletişim tekniği olmadığını söyledi. zamanla hareketi takip etmek daha iyidir. Böylece daha iyi çalışan grafik sistemine geçtiler - bence bu konuda haklı ve zamanla renklerle değişiklik göstermeye karşı dikkatli olmalıyız.

Zamanla pozisyon değişikliği Zamanla pozisyon değişikliği gösterildiğinde, animasyonlar gerçekten kendi IMHO'larına girerler. “Uzay zamanı akvaryumu” nu hak eder ancak verileri göstermekten bir derece uzaktadır - zamanla değişen bir animasyon, kavramak için çok daha basittir ve “uzay zamanı akvaryumu” görselleştirmesinde oluşabilecek nesneyi yanlış yerleştirmekten kaçınır.

Diğer Noktalar Mars tarafından belirtildiği gibi, Google Earth oldukça basit bir zaman animasyon sistemine sahiptir ve iyi çalışır. Zaman çizelgesi denetleyicisi hakkında endişeliyim, ancak öğrenciler üzerinde yapılan testlerde bunun yanlış olduğunu kanıtladım. Burada daha iyi olduğunu düşündüğüm bir şeyi tartışıyorum

Duygusal şehir laboratuvarı olayları için endişeleniyorum, IMHO aslında iletişim kurmaktan ziyade isviçreli görünmekle ilgili - blog yazısı tartışma

Harrower ( kaynak gösterme bağlantısı , doğrudan bağlantı yok), zaman içinde canlandırmayla ilgili bazı yararlı noktalara sahiptir, burada 3:

  • Karmaşıklığı azaltın: animasyonlu haritalar genellikle daha karmaşıktır, böylece kullanıcıların işleri mümkün olduğunca basitleştirmelerine yardımcı olur. Örneğin basit simgeler kullanın, görünür katman sayısını azaltın

    • Değişken zaman: Animasyonun oynatılma hızını değiştirerek çok fazla şeyin olduğu bitleri yavaşlatın. Bu, kullanıcıya yardımcı olur ancak tekrar hızının yavaşladığını anladığından emin olmalısınız.

    • Anotat değişiklikler: Bir animasyonda noktalar kayboluyorsa / beliriyorsa, etkinliği vurgulayın; örneğin, Google Earth görünüşte yer işaretlerini genişletiyor

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.